What is a sign shop?

A Sign Shop job involves designing, producing, and installing various types of signs for businesses, events, or public spaces. Employees may work with materials like vinyl, metal, or plastic and operate printing or cutting equipment. Responsibilities can include graphic design, fabrication, painting, and customer service. Some positions require technical skills, while others focus on sales or installation.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working in a sign shop?

In a Sign Shop, your daily responsibilities can include consulting with clients on their signage needs, preparing digital designs, operating printers and cutters, assembling signs using various materials, and installing signs on-site when necessary. You'll often work as part of a team, collaborating closely with designers, installers, and sometimes sales staff to ensure smooth project delivery. The job can be hands-on and may require lifting or working with power tools, so being comfortable with physical work is important. Staying organized and multitasking are key, as you may handle multiple signage projects for different clients at once.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the sign shop position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Sign Shop, you need skills in sign design, fabrication, and installation, along with familiarity with relevant materials and production processes. Proficiency with design software such as Adobe Illustrator or CorelDRAW, sign-making equipment like large-format printers and vinyl cutters, and safety certifications for handling tools and installations are often necessary. Attention to detail, strong communication, and time management skills help ensure customer satisfaction and efficient workflow. These abilities are crucial for delivering custom signage that meets client specifications, adheres to deadlines, and upholds safety standards.

Sign Shop
Job Title: Sign/General Labor
Position Summary:
We are seeking a dependable Sign/Shop Tech to support daily shop operations. This role is responsible for fabricating signs, loading, and unloading trucks, and keeping the shop and yard clean, organized, and efficient.
Responsibilities:
  • Build and assemble signs using shop tools and materials
  • Load and unload trucks safely and efficiently
  • Organize and maintain shop and yard areas
  • Stage materials for jobs and deliveries
  • Assist with inventory and stocking supplies
  • Operate equipment such as forklifts (as trained)
  • Follow all safety procedures and support team operations

Requirements:
  • MUTCD, Flexi software experience is a plus
  • Experience in a shop, warehouse, or construction environment is a plus
  • Ability to lift 50+ lbs and perform physical work
  • Basic knowledge of hand and power tools
  • Strong work ethic and reliability
  • Forklift experience a plus (or willingness to learn)
